Ingredients Breakdown
Here’s what you’ll need to create this delectable Spaghetti Squash Lasagna Casserole. Each ingredient plays a crucial role in delivering a heartwarming dish.
- Spaghetti Squash: The star of the dish! Its naturally sweet and nutty flavor provides a perfect base. Aim for two large squashes (about 3-4 pounds each).
- Ground Meat: Choose from lean ground beef, turkey, bison, or pork. This adds richness and protein to your casserole.
- Marinara Sauce: A flavorful marinara sauce ties the layers together. You can use store-bought or homemade for a personal touch.
- Cottage Cheese: This creamy ingredient adds a satisfying texture and protein boost.
- Cheese: Mozzarella and sharp cheddar create that irresistible cheesy layer that pulls everything together. Feel free to mix it up with your favorites!
How to Make Spaghetti Squash Lasagna Casserole Step-by-Step
Follow these steps for a comforting meal that warms the heart and nourishes the soul:
- Prepare the Squash: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Cut the spaghetti squash in half lengthwise, scoop out the seeds, and drizzle with olive oil and a sprinkle of sea salt. Place cut side down on a baking sheet and roast for 30-40 minutes until tender.
- Cook the Meat: In a skillet, brown your chosen ground meat over medium heat. Drain excess fat, then add marinara sauce and simmer for a few minutes.
- Mix the Filling: In a bowl, combine cooked meat mixture, cottage cheese, and half of the mozzarella. Stir until well mixed.
- Assemble the Casserole: Once the squash is cool enough to handle, scrape out the strands and layer half in the bottom of a greased baking dish. Add half of the meat filling, then repeat with remaining squash and meat filling. Top with remaining mozzarella.
- Bake: Cover with foil and bake in the oven for 25-30 minutes. Rem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es to melt the cheese.
Expert Tips for the Perfect Casserole
Even the best recipes can benefit from a few insider tips:
- Choose the Right Squash: The best spaghetti squash will have a hard shell and feel heavy for its size. Look for even coloring without soft spots.
- Don’t Rush the Cooking: Roast the squash until tender; the texture is crucial for a satisfying bite.
- Experiment with Flavors: Feel free to add spices like Italian seasoning or fresh herbs to elevate the flavor profile.
- Layer Smartly: Ensure even distribution of ingredients for balanced flavor in every bite.
- Rest Before Serving: Let the casserole sit for about 10 minutes after baking. This allows flavors to meld and makes serving easier.
Common Mistakes and Troubleshooting
Even experienced cooks encounter hurdles. Here’s how to avoid common pitfalls:
- Overcooked Squash: If your squash is mushy, you may have overcooked it. Monitor roasting time closely.
- Too Watery Casserole: If your casserole is watery, ensure the squash is well-drained after cooking. Squeeze out excess moisture if necessary.
- Cheese Not Melting: For gooey cheese, ensure the casserole is covered during the first baking phase, then uncover for the final browning.

Storage and Make-Ahead Instructions
This Spaghetti Squash Lasagna Casserole is perfect for meal prepping and can be stored easily:
- Make-Ahead: Prepare the casserole and refrigerate it (without baking) up to 2 days in advance. Just bake when ready to enjoy!
- Freezing: Assemble and freeze the dish (wrapped tightly in foil) for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ge overnight before baking.
- Reheating: To reheat, cover with foil and warm in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until heated through.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Can I use other types of squash? Yes, but spaghetti squash works best for this dish due to its unique texture.
- What can I serve with this casserole? A fresh garden salad or garlic bread pairs wonderfully with this hearty dish.
- Can I make this dairy-free? Absolutely! Substitute cottage cheese and mozzarella with their dairy-free equivalents.
- Is this recipe gluten-free? Yes, this casserole is naturally gluten-free, making it a great option for gluten-sensitive diners.
- How do I know when the squash is done? It should be tender when pierced with a fork and the flesh should easily separate into strands.
- Can I prepare this in advance? Yes! You can prep the casserole up to 2 days ahead or freeze it for later use.
- What is the best way to store leftovers? Keep le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days.
- Can I use store-bought marinara sauce? Yes, store-bought marinara is convenient and can save time without sacrificing flavor.
